The turtle population of Kefalonia is under both human and natural threats and, as a result, is now endangered. Volunteers joining this project are a vital support to the local conservation team in protecting the loggerhead sea turtles, who migrate to Kefalonia to lay their eggs on the sandy beaches of the island. Tasks are managed on a rotational basis and may include: • In nesting season: surveying beaches to find, record and protect turtle nests • In hatching season: protecting the hatchlings from light pollution and ensuring they can crawl safely to the sea • In hatching season: monitoring the hatching success of each nest • Observing and recording turtle behavior • Measuring the level and source of light pollution, a key threat to turtles • Measuring changes to the beach prof...
